From: John Marino Date: Sat, 5 Sep 2015 18:33:58 +0000 (+0200) Subject: Reworked (significantly) symbol map for locales X-Git-Tag: v4.5.0~610 X-Git-Url: https://gitweb.dragonflybsd.org/~tuxillo/dragonfly.git/commitdiff_plain/aa9a8ae0e364cb078ce8ebbaafb0e6c11aeebaae Reworked (significantly) symbol map for locales --- diff --git a/lib/libc/locale/Symbol.map b/lib/libc/locale/Symbol.map index 7393ff7d07..a62e5b909a 100644 --- a/lib/libc/locale/Symbol.map +++ b/lib/libc/locale/Symbol.map @@ -1,7 +1,4 @@ DF402.0 { - _CurrentRuneLocale; - _DefaultRuneLocale; - _ThreadRuneLocale; ___mb_cur_max; ___mb_cur_max_l; ___runetype; @@ -25,10 +22,13 @@ DF402.0 { __sbmaskrune_l; __sbtolower; __sbtoupper; - __thread_locale; __tolower; __toupper; __wcwidth; + __wcwidth_l; + _CurrentRuneLocale; + _DefaultRuneLocale; + _ThreadRuneLocale; btowc; btowc_l; c16rtomb; @@ -105,6 +105,8 @@ DF402.0 { iswpunct_l; iswrune; iswrune_l; + iswctype; + iswctype_l; iswspace; iswspace_l; iswspecial; @@ -118,8 +120,8 @@ DF402.0 { localeconv; localeconv_l; locale_isstrict; - wcrtoutf8; - utf8towcr; + mbintowcr; + mbintowcr_l; mblen; mblen_l; mbrlen; @@ -148,11 +150,6 @@ DF402.0 { querylocale; rpmatch; setlocale; - strcoll_l; - strfmon_l; - strftime_l; - strptime_l; - strxfrm_l; toascii; tolower; tolower_l; @@ -165,9 +162,10 @@ DF402.0 { towupper; towupper_l; uselocale; + utf8towcr; wcrtomb; wcrtomb_l; - wcscoll_l; + wcrtoutf8; wcsftime; wcsftime_l; wcsnrtombs; @@ -194,7 +192,6 @@ DF402.0 { wcstoull_l; wcstoumax; wcstoumax_l; - wcsxfrm_l; wctob; wctob_l; wctomb; @@ -204,64 +201,10 @@ DF402.0 { wctype; wctype_l; wcwidth; + wcwidth_l; }; +/* DFprivate_1.0 { - __detect_path_locale; - __collate_equiv_value; - __collate_load; - __collate_load_tables; - __collate_range_cmp; - __ctype_load; - __fix_locale_grouping_str; - __get_current_messages_locale; - __get_current_monetary_locale; - __get_current_numeric_locale; - __get_current_time_locale; - __get_locale_env; - __has_thread_locale; - __mbrtowc; - __mbsnrtowcs; - __mbsnrtowcs_std; - __mbsinit; - __messages_load; - __messages_load_locale; - __monetary_load; - __monetary_load_locale; - __numeric_load; - __numeric_load_locale; - __part_load_locale; - __set_thread_rune_locale; - __time_load; - __time_load_locale; - __xlocale_C_collate; - __xlocale_C_ctype; - __xlocale_C_locale; - __xlocale_global_collate; - __xlocale_global_ctype; - __xlocale_global_locale; - __xlocale_global_messages; - __xlocale_global_monetary; - __xlocale_global_numeric; - __xlocale_global_time; - __wcrtomb; - __wcsnrtombs; - __wcsnrtombs_std; - __wcwidth_l; - __wrap_setrunelocale; - _BIG5_init; - _EUC_CN_init; - _EUC_JP_init; - _EUC_KR_init; - _EUC_TW_init; - _GB18030_init; - _GB2312_init; - _GBK_init; - _MSKanji_init; - _Read_RuneMagi; - _UTF8_init; - _PathLocale; - _none_init; - _collate_load_tables_l; - _collate_lookup; }; +*/ diff --git a/lib/libc/nameser/Symbol.map b/lib/libc/nameser/Symbol.map index fcbb06ec7b..f97b11a24a 100644 --- a/lib/libc/nameser/Symbol.map +++ b/lib/libc/nameser/Symbol.map @@ -1,4 +1,4 @@ -DF402.0 { +DF404.0 { __ns_format_ttl; __ns_get16; __ns_get32; diff --git a/lib/libc/string/Symbol.map b/lib/libc/string/Symbol.map index deb73ee6ec..b06e00ac9e 100644 --- a/lib/libc/string/Symbol.map +++ b/lib/libc/string/Symbol.map @@ -86,7 +86,7 @@ DF404.0 { wcswidth; wcswidth_l; wcsxfrm; - wcwidth_l; + wcsxfrm_l; wmemchr; wmemcmp; wmemcpy;